ITV Good Morning Britain's weatherman Alex Beresford tells Piers Morgan 'I don't work for you'

Good Morning Britain's weatherman Alex Beresford told presenter Piers Morgan "I don't work for you" in a very frosty exchange.

The awkward moment started when Susanna Reid read out a Tweet from a viewer who commented on the atmosphere between the two.

Piers laughed it off and then asked Alex about the weather at Lord's cricket ground for tomorrow.

Alex said: "Are you talking to me?"

He laughed and repeated the question, but Alex said: "I don't work for you."

It was clear Alex is not a fan of Piers (ITV)

The camera cut away, with Piers saying he will just Google the weather and Susanna said to Alex: "I know you have your personal issues with Piers, but I think you are great."

Alex said: "I think you are great too. He brings you down."

It was clear to fans of the ITV show there is no love lost between the two and many took to Twitter to comment on the toe-curling conversation.

One said: "No love lost between @alexberesfordTV and Piers #GMB glad he stand up to the latter and his bully tactics."

Another said: "What the hell was all that about, with the weather guy?"

A third said: "Did the weatherman on #gmb just come for Piers Morgan."

A fourth added: "Weather may be warm. Chilly reception from Alex."

Earlier in the show Alex actually walked off the set as Piers went on one of his trademark rants. GMB's official Twitter account posted the video of it and Alex retweeted saying: "He was going on a bit wasn't he!"
